diff options
author | luigi1111 <luigi1111w@gmail.com> | 2021-04-22 01:44:50 -0400 |
---|---|---|
committer | luigi1111 <luigi1111w@gmail.com> | 2021-04-22 01:44:50 -0400 |
commit | d59cd3d22255b9a113bc83818be054405fbb7eed (patch) | |
tree | 36003c8406a79cd9f2c610a4418525ebeafc76cb | |
parent | Merge pull request #7655 (diff) | |
parent | ITS#9496 fix mdb_env_open bug from #8704 (diff) | |
download | monero-d59cd3d22255b9a113bc83818be054405fbb7eed.tar.xz |
Merge pull request #7657
6305b90 ITS#9496 fix mdb_env_open bug from #8704 (Howard Chu)
-rw-r--r-- | external/db_drivers/liblmdb/mdb.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/external/db_drivers/liblmdb/mdb.c b/external/db_drivers/liblmdb/mdb.c index 96c741f66..6314d5775 100644 --- a/external/db_drivers/liblmdb/mdb.c +++ b/external/db_drivers/liblmdb/mdb.c @@ -4882,9 +4882,6 @@ mdb_env_open2(MDB_env *env, int prev) #endif env->me_maxpg = env->me_mapsize / env->me_psize; - if (env->me_txns) - env->me_txns->mti_txnid = meta.mm_txnid; - #if MDB_DEBUG { MDB_meta *meta = mdb_env_pick_meta(env); @@ -4984,6 +4981,9 @@ static int ESECT mdb_env_share_locks(MDB_env *env, int *excl) { int rc = 0; + MDB_meta *meta = mdb_env_pick_meta(env); + + env->me_txns->mti_txnid = meta->mm_txnid; #ifdef _WIN32 { |